Job Description






Job Description




  • The Engineering Manager will be the driving force behind engineering excellence and maintenance operations within the factory.

  • This role requires a proactive leader with extensive engineering experience, proven supervisory skills, and a strong commitment to safety and operational efficiency.

  • You will be responsible for overseeing all factory processes, managing spare parts inventory, and ensuring maximum equipment uptime.

  • Exceptional foresight, communication skills, and risk management capabilities are essential.

  • Candidates should demonstrate technical expertise, leadership ability, and an appreciation for the complexities of the industry.



Key Deliverables




  • Coordinate maintenance team schedules based on requests from safety, environmental, production, and other departments.

  • Assign responsibilities to ensure proper maintenance of machinery, equipment, and utilities, supporting QMS, food safety, and occupational health standards.

  • Conduct workplace risk assessments and ensure the LOTO (Lockout/Tagout) system is implemented, executed, and documented.

  • Initiate, implement, and manage a plant maintenance program based on industry best practices, emphasizing planning, scheduling, and preventive/predictive maintenance.

  • Collaborate with the MATS department to adopt global practices in the Sesame Hulling Factory, Sagamu.

  • Track and analyze MTTR (Mean Time to Repair) and MTBF (Mean Time Between Failures) for process centers and utility sections.

  • Maintain documentation for all maintenance tasks, repairs, and upgrades, including device lists, machine criticality assessments, condition appraisals, and drawing updates.

  • Conduct performance evaluations and appraisals for maintenance personnel.

  • Develop training calendars and provide skill-building exercises for the maintenance team.

  • Ensure 100% compliance with safety permit systems and LOTO protocols.



Strategic Effectiveness:




  • Develop and implement a comprehensive engineering plan for the factory.

  • Establish preventive and corrective maintenance systems to maximize equipment uptime.

  • Prepare and manage R&M budgets and CAPEX proposals.

  • Create daily, weekly, and monthly engineering reports to monitor operations and plant health.

  • Maintain equipment history cards and plan upgrades or replacements.

  • Generate technical drawings for modifications and improvements to enhance efficiency.



Operational Effectiveness:




  • Monitor daily energy usage and downtime; maintain utilization reports.

  • Build and lead diverse, high-performing teams.

  • Demonstrate hands-on technical skills and train junior staff in equipment repair.

  • Monitor packaging machinery for technical efficiency.

  • Build vendor relationships for timely service and spare parts procurement, ensuring cost, quality, and time efficiency.

  • Implement safety policies and foster a strong safety culture.

  • Liaise with government agencies on environmental matters and advocate for health and safety.

  • Identify training needs and deliver internal/on-the-job training; develop relevant training modules.

  • Manage contracts in collaboration with legal and finance teams for timely execution.



Organizational Effectiveness:




  • Maintain high OEE (Overall Equipment Effectiveness) across the plant.

  • Conduct downtime analysis and optimize maintenance processes for resource efficiency.

  • Manage spare parts inventory with a cost-effective system and build a network of JIT (Just-In-Time) suppliers.

  • Lead process optimization and quality improvement initiatives.

  • Ensure proper maintenance of LT/HT electrical installations.

  • Monitor daily operations of generators, boilers, chillers, air compressors, WTP (Water Treatment Plant), and ETP (Effluent Treatment Plant) for energy-efficient performance.



Requirements




  • Certified Engineer with a Bachelor’s degree in Mechanical Engineering.

  • Minimum of 10 years’ experience in the FMCG industry.

  • Strong knowledge of food safety and Quality Management Systems (QMS).

  • Extensive experience in utilities and water treatment systems.
